|
|
|
|
|
для: Trianon
(05.07.2007 в 10:15)
| | Shit :( | |
|
|
|
|
|
|
|
для: Ralph
(05.07.2007 в 09:03)
| | Гы. И как потом выводить значения? :)) | |
|
|
|
|
|
|
|
для: Ralph
(05.07.2007 в 08:49)
| | Хотя вот сейчас понял,что можно было сделать и лучше :-) static $vremyazaprosov=0;static $kolvozaprosov=0;$vremyazaprosov+=$tb2-$tb1;$kolvozaprosov++; А вот если не в отдельной функции,тогда уж не знаю :-) | |
|
|
|
|
|
|
|
для: Ильдар
(05.07.2007 в 08:19)
| | Лично у меня запрос к БД вынесен в отдельную функцию,поэтому у меня все просто:
<?......function mq($mq1,$mq2)
{
global $tb;
list($msec,$sec)=explode(chr(32),microtime());
$tb1=$msec+$sec;
$result=mysql_query($mq1);
list($msec,$sec)=explode(chr(32),microtime());
$tb2=$msec+$sec;
$tb=$tb+$tb2-$tb1;
if(!$result){die('Owibka 3anpoca k MySQL ( <b>'.$mq2.'</b> )<br/><br/>'.mysql_error().'<br/><br/> Telo 3anpoca : <br/><br/><b>'.$mq1.'</b>');}
return $result;
}
......?>
| ,а затем просто вывожу echo $tb | |
|
|
|
|
|
|
| Как определить время запросов, сколько запросов выполнило. Как это бывает на сайтах, например:
Кол-во MySQL - 6
Время MySQL - 0.04577 сек.
Скрипт - 0.17661 сек. | |
|
|
|
|